The region has seen alterations in rainfall patterns, with periods of heavy rainfall followed by droughts. These fluctuations can cause soil erosion, reduce water quality, and disrupt local farming practices. Farmers may struggle to adapt, leading to economic instability and loss of livelihoods.

Climate change threatens local flora and fauna, as species struggle to adapt to shifting climates. Habitat loss and changes in food availability can lead to declines in biodiversity, affecting ecosystem balance. Protecting these natural resources is essential for maintaining the county’s ecological health.
